The contract involves the supply of specialized fuel-resistant hose assemblies designed for military fuel transfer systems, featuring anti-static lining and flanged ends to ensure safe and reliable operations in high-risk environments. These assemblies must meet stringent performance and safety standards required for military applications, particularly in static-prone and fuel-intensive scenarios. The hoses are intended for use across multiple operational locations, with performance obligations concentrated in British Columbia and Nova Scotia, indicating a focus on Canadian military infrastructure and logistics hubs. The solicitation is issued as a subcontract under NAICS code 326220, which categorizes rubber product manufacturing, signaling that qualified suppliers must have expertise in advanced rubber and composite material fabrication. The contract was posted on July 13, 2026, with a response deadline of July 28, 2026, providing a limited window for qualified vendors to submit proposals. The procuring entity is the Department of National Defence, Government of Canada, underscoring the critical national security nature of the requirement and the necessity for precise engineering, material compliance, and timely delivery to support defense readiness.

HOSE ASSEMBLY, NONMEThis contract specifies the procurement of a non-mechanical hose assembly with the NSN 4720-12-387-6851 and part number 735038020100 manufactured by MTU Friedrichshafen GmbH DBA MTU, with a required quantity of 12 units. The item has a non-extendable shelf life of 120 months as defined by shelf-life requirement RS001 for a TYPE I (CODE W) item.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E, including specific preservation methods, wrapping materials, and container types, with all marking in accordance with MIL-STD-129 and no special marking codes applied. Palletization must follow DLA Packaging Requirements for Procurement. Delivery is scheduled to occur 164 days after contract award, with FOB origin terms and inspection and acceptance taking place at the destination. The contract imposes zero variance tolerance on quantity, meaning exact delivery of 12 units is required. The items are to be delivered to DLA Distribution San Diego, located at 3581 Cummings Road, Building 3581, San Diego, CA 92136-3581, with the need ship date set for January 5, 2027, and the original required delivery date set for January 15, 2027. Technical and quality requirements are incorporated by reference from the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, and the applicable revision is determined based on the acquisition type and solicitation timeline. The unit of issue is each (EA) at a unit price of $12.00, for a total contract value of $144.00. Transportation and freight guidelines are governed by DLAD Proc Notes C19 and C20. This solicitation, issued under contract number SPE7M4-26-T-256G, was posted on July 13, 2026, with responses due by July 24, 2026, under NAICS code 326220, managed by the Department of Defense’s Fluid Handling Division, with Blake Tushar listed as the primary point of contact.

HOSE, NONMETALLICThe contract pertains to the procurement of a non-metallic hose with a 1-inch inner diameter, supplied in bulk length, compliant with Commercial Item Description A-A-52426A Revision A and meeting all technical and quality requirements outlined in the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ements. The item is classified as a critical application component and must be manufactured and packaged precisely as specified, with packaging conforming to ASTM D3951 unless overridden by applicable DLA requirements, and all labeling and marking must adhere to MIL-STD-129. The hose is identified by NSN 4720-01-122-9847, with a fixed quantity of 12 feet and a firm fixed price structure that allows no variance in quantity, either positive or negative. Delivery is required within five days after award, with the point of origin as the delivery term and inspection and acceptance occurring at the destination. All packaging and palletization must comply with DLA’s RP001 Packaging Requirements for Procurement, and shipments must be sent via the fastest traceable means, explicitly prohibiting parcel post. The delivery address is the DLA Distribution Management Office warehouse in Yermo, California, with a designated point of contact for inquiries. The contract is solicited under SPE7M0-26-Q-1050, with a response deadline in July 2026 and a mandatory delivery date of June 18, 2026, as specified for government use. The item is subject to strict configuration control, and any proposed deviations require formal engineering change proposals, while government identification must be removed from non-accepted supplies in accordance with the stipulated procedures.
